France’s Prime Minister, Manuel Valls, has resigned to declare himself a candidate for the presidency in an attempt to save the Socialist Party from a humiliating exit from elections next spring.
Mr Valls, 54, a reformist, launched his bid to win party primaries just four days after François Hollande announced he would not seek re-election next May.
Speaking in Evry, the gritty Paris suburb where he was long mayor, he said: “Yes, I’m candidate for the presidency.”
